Rihanna Debuts On Forbes Annual Billionaires List
Rihanna has officially joined Forbes’ billionaire list for the first time in her highly successful career. The singer and Fenty Beauty founder was named a billionaire by the outlet in August, and still retains that status. EastEnders legend June Brown dies, aged 95
June Brown, best known for playing the iconic Dot Cotton on EastEnders, has died at the age of 95. The actress first appeared in the soap in 1985 and continued in the role of Dot until 2020, when the character moved to Ireland.
